A BETTING SYSTEM.

PROMOTER'S SBKTEKCE.

LONDON, October IT. The Chief .Instil*, in refusing leave to appeal in <h* case of Georjfe Hunt, who was ionvicteil of false prefem*e in connection with a betting schema, *aid tb*t Hunt's turf betting frauds, from which he obtained £2oo.oiK>, had duped a great many people. The presont Bpplicfttioii was frivolous.. Hunt deserved the tenr<> of three yeare' iupriaonnienl im* posvd on him—"<A. and S.Z. C'»HU».I
